Amelia Wenger is a former Research Fellow at the ARC Centre of Excellence for Coral Reef Studies, James Cook University. Her research focuses on linking ecological and spatial data to assess coastal and marine systems' responses to environmental threats, aiding management decisions. She prioritizes biodiversity protection through collaborative projects with Australian and international agencies.
Education: B.A. in Biology (Barnard College, Columbia University); Graduate Diploma and PhD (James Cook University).
Research Interests: Coral reef resilience, management interventions, and decision support systems. Collaborative projects include dredging impacts on fisheries (WAMSI Dredging Science node), Melanesian fisheries runoff effects, and Myanmar coral reef health.
Labs/Teams: Conservation Planning research group (led by Prof. Bob Pressey).
